Medications for Mental Health and wellness: A Comprehensive Overview Types of Psychological Medications Available
There are a number of classes of drugs used to deal with anxiety and clinical depression:
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ors (SSRIs) Commonly prescribed for both conditions. Examples include fluoxetine (Prozac) and sertraline (Zoloft). Serotonin-Norepinephrine Reuptake Preventions (SNRIs) Used for major depressive condition and generalized stress and anxiety disorder. Examples consist of venlafaxine (Effexor XR) and duloxetine (Cymbalta). Benzodiazepines Often recommended for temporary remedy for severe anxiety. Examples consist of diazepam (Valium) and lorazepam (Ativan). Atypical Antidepressants These target different neurotransmitters. Examples consist of bupropion (Wellbutrin) and mirtazapine (Remeron). Mood Stabilizers Used primarily for bipolar affective disorder however can assist with state of mind regulation. Examples include lithium and lamotrigine. Antipsychotic Medications Sometimes recommended along with antidepressants. Examples consist of quetiapine (Seroquel) and aripiprazole (Abilify). FAQs Concerning Tailoring Psychiatry Medications  1. The length of time does it consider psychological drugs to start working?
Most psychiatric medicines take a number of weeks-- commonly in between four to 6 weeks-- to reveal noticeable effects.
 2. Can I switch over medicines if I'm not seeing results?
Yes! If you're not experiencing the preferred results after a reasonable amount of time, consult your psychoanalyst regarding prospective modifications in your regimen.
 3. Exist any kind of natural choices to psychiatric medications?
While some people locate alleviation with all-natural supplements like St.John's wort or omega-three fats, constantly consult your healthcare provider before trying these alternatives.
 4. Is it secure to take several psychological medications at once?
In numerous situations, physicians prescribe multiple drugs based upon individual demands; however, it requires close surveillance due to possible interactions.
 5. What ought to I do if I experience serious side effects?
Immediately call your doctor if you come across serious negative effects; they can adjust your therapy strategy accordingly.
 6. Can therapy alone replace medication for treating depression?
For some individuals with moderate signs and symptoms, therapy alone may be sufficient; however, those with moderate-to-severe depression usually benefit from combining both approaches.
